Overview
A reliable creator streaming setup is less about owning the most expensive gear and more about removing predictable points of failure. Your camera, microphone, lighting, computer, software, internet connection, and platform account all need to work together. A strong setup also leaves enough time and attention for the broadcast itself: planning the show, speaking with viewers, moderating chat, and reviewing performance afterward.
Start by defining the format. A single-host commentary stream has different requirements from a gaming broadcast, a two-person interview, a product demonstration, or a mobile outdoor stream. Write down the number of people on camera, the number of video sources, whether guests will join remotely, whether you need screen sharing, and whether the stream will be recorded for later editing.
For most creators, the core system contains six layers:
- Platform: the service where viewers watch and interact.
- Capture: a webcam, camera, screen capture, or capture device.
- Audio: a microphone, headphones, and monitoring path.
- Lighting: a controllable key light and, when needed, additional fill or background light.
- Production software: tools for scenes, sources, transitions, recording, and stream output.
- Operations: moderation, alerts, chat management, scheduling, analytics, and backup plans.
Do not treat every available feature as essential. A clean microphone and stable connection usually improve the viewing experience more than a complex overlay package. Similarly, a simple scene layout is easier to operate when you are also hosting, answering questions, and watching stream health.
How to estimate
Estimate the setup in three separate totals rather than one shopping list:
- One-time equipment cost: hardware, mounts, cables, adapters, storage, and room treatments.
- Recurring software and service cost: production tools, graphics services, music licensing, cloud storage, guest tools, and optional automation.
- Operating cost: internet upgrades, replacement cables, batteries, maintenance, and time spent preparing each broadcast.
Use this basic worksheet:
Total first-month cost = one-time equipment + first-month recurring tools + first-month operating costs.
Ongoing monthly cost = recurring tools + operating costs.
For each item, record its purpose, price, compatibility requirements, replacement risk, and whether it solves a current problem. This prevents “future-proofing” from turning into unused equipment. If an item does not improve audio, image quality, reliability, production speed, accessibility, or monetization workflow, delay it until a real need appears.
Evaluate the setup by outcomes as well as cost. Useful measures include stream interruptions, audio corrections, setup time, average preparation time, viewer retention, chat participation, replay views, and the number of usable clips produced after each stream. A cheaper setup that takes an hour to troubleshoot may be less efficient than a slightly more expensive system that can be operated consistently.
Inputs and assumptions
Choose a platform and output plan
Confirm the platform’s current requirements before configuring software. Check supported output formats, account permissions, stream keys or connection methods, vertical and horizontal options, replay behavior, chat features, and available monetization tools. Platform features and eligibility rules can change, so use the platform’s own documentation for final verification.
If you plan to broadcast to more than one destination, check whether your computer, network, and production software can handle the additional output. Multistreaming may also affect chat management, moderation, branding, and analytics. A single-platform workflow is often easier to learn and refine.
Match equipment to the format
- Camera: begin with a webcam or existing camera that supports the resolution and connection method your software accepts. Check whether the camera can run continuously, whether it needs a capture device, and whether its output is clean.
- Microphone: prioritize placement and room noise before upgrading. Confirm the connector, required power, monitoring support, and compatibility with your computer or interface.
- Lighting: use a controllable light positioned to avoid harsh shadows and reflections. Confirm the power source, brightness controls, color adjustment, and available desk or floor space.
- Computer: check processor load, graphics capability, available memory, storage, ports, and cooling. A setup with multiple cameras, animated scenes, browser sources, and local recording needs more headroom than a simple webcam stream.
- Internet: test upload stability at the location where you will stream. Consider wired networking where practical, and avoid planning around a connection that is fast only under ideal conditions.
Plan the software layer
Choose production software that supports the sources you actually use: camera input, screen capture, media files, browser pages, guest video, alerts, and chat. Build scenes for common moments such as starting soon, live discussion, screen sharing, breaks, and ending. Keep text large enough to read and avoid covering important content with alerts or chat panels.
Moderation is part of the streaming setup, not an afterthought. Decide who can remove messages, respond to problems, manage links, and handle disruptive behavior. Add captions or a captioning workflow where possible, and review music licenses before using tracks during a live broadcast. Worked examples
Starter single-host setup
A beginner who presents from a desk may need one camera, one microphone, a basic light, headphones, a computer, production software, and a stable internet connection. The first priority is a repeatable scene with clear audio. Use a simple overlay, a manual moderation plan, and a short pre-stream checklist. Avoid adding multiple cameras or complex animations until the basic broadcast is reliable.
Before buying, test the existing computer, camera, and microphone together. Record a private sample, listen for background noise, inspect the image under the planned lighting, and watch for dropped frames or overheating. This test can reveal that a low-cost accessory, such as a stand, cable, or light diffuser, solves a larger problem than a camera upgrade.
Growing interview or teaching setup
A creator hosting interviews or demonstrations may add a guest platform, a second camera, presentation capture, a dedicated audio interface, better lighting control, and a moderator. Estimate not only equipment but also the time required to test guest audio, share links, display slides, and recover from a disconnected participant.
Create separate scenes for the host, guest, presentation, and discussion. Prepare a fallback scene that can remain on screen while you troubleshoot. Advanced multi-source setup
An advanced creator may use several cameras, dedicated capture hardware, multiple monitors, automation controls, local recording, remote guests, and simultaneous content repurposing. At this stage, estimate by failure points. Ask what happens if a camera disconnects, the guest audio fails, the main computer becomes overloaded, or the network becomes unstable.
Use labeled cables, saved scene backups, spare adapters, tested fallback sources, and a written recovery procedure. A control surface can speed up scene changes, but it should complement—not replace—a clear operating plan. When to recalculate
Revisit your streaming setup whenever a key input changes. Recalculate after a platform changes its output or monetization features, a software tool changes its pricing or capabilities, your internet plan changes, or you add a camera, guest, display, or recording requirement. Also review the setup when recurring costs begin to exceed the value you receive from the tool.
Use a practical pre-stream maintenance workflow:
- Confirm the correct platform account, stream destination, title, description, category, and visibility.
- Check camera framing, focus, exposure, lighting, and background distractions.
- Test microphone level, monitoring, noise control, and backup audio.
- Open each scene and confirm sources, links, alerts, captions, and readable text.
- Run a private or unlisted test when changing hardware, software, or network settings.
- Check upload stability and watch the software’s performance indicators.
- Prepare moderation permissions, talking points, music licensing details, and emergency contact methods.
- After the stream, record failures, viewer questions, useful timestamps, and clips worth repurposing.
Review the log after several broadcasts rather than reacting to one bad session. If the same issue appears repeatedly, price the smallest dependable fix. Then update your worksheet, remove tools you no longer use, and revise the checklist.
